It is possible to duplicate certain of the key characteristics of historic windows using substitute materials. However, it is impossible to achieve this for all of their components. A substitute material should be able replicate the overall dimensions, finish profiles, and other details of a traditional window.
In certain cases, replacements for missing historic windows can be made based on physical or pictorial documentation. In these instances the kind of window chosen must be in line with overall historic character of building and must always be a good fit for the opening originally. Replacement windows that are located on primary, street-facing or highly visible elevations of tall buildings above a distinct base must also be compatible in size and design.

Energy efficiency

The selection of materials and glazing options for replacement windows could have a significant impact on the efficiency of your home's energy use. For instance windows made of wood are low in conductivity and naturally insulating. Fiberglass and vinyl window frames have multiple air chambers which are insulators and help to keep homes warm in the winter months and cool in the summer. Energy-efficient windows also lessen wear and wear on cooling and heating systems by limiting the amount of heat that is transferred through the window.
The new windows are also designed to help reduce energy costs by reducing air leakage. Older windows have gaps in the frames that allow warm or cold air to get in which makes your HVAC system work harder. In reality, windows that are new are able to pay for themselves with reduced costs for utilities over time.
Installing windows that are ENERGY STAR certified is another way to improve the efficiency of your home. They are tested independently to ensure they meet strict performance standards. They are identified by an Energy STAR label, which is displayed on the window's frame or. In addition, windows with ENERGY STAR windows have higher EPC ratings than other types of windows which can help to save you money on your energy bills.
